For virtually 20 years, EWS has functioned as a foundational communication procedure for Microsoft Exchange settings. Countless applications, migration devices, automation systems, backup suppliers, and venture operations have depended upon EWS to access email information, calendars, calls, jobs, and mailbox services. In time, nevertheless, modern-day cloud atmospheres evolved far beyond what EWS was initially designed to support. Boosting cybersecurity hazards, growing scalability demands, and the fast expansion of cloud-native services have actually made heritage methods more difficult to keep securely and effectively.
Microsoft's decision to retire EWS mirrors a wider change toward modern API style, systematized cloud monitoring, and enhanced security frameworks. The company is motivating organizations to take on Microsoft Graph as the future criterion for Microsoft 365 integrations and information gain access to. The retirement of EWS also affects the cloud backup market dramatically. Lots of traditional Microsoft 365 backup platforms were initially built utilizing EWS-based style to gain access to Exchange Online mail boxes and interaction information. As Microsoft terminate EWS support, backup suppliers need to adapt their framework to maintain compatibility with contemporary Microsoft settings.
